About this tool

What Watts to dBm conversion does

The Watts to dBm conversion tool on RapidTables provides a quick, accurate calculator for translating power measurements from watts to decibel-milliwatts. Users enter a watt value and receive the precise dBm equivalent, which is essential for radio frequency engineering, telecommunications, and signal strength analysis. The site presents the result immediately alongside a conversion table and the underlying logarithmic formula, making it useful for both quick calculations and reference.

Questions

Watts to dBm conversion FAQ

Can I convert dBm back to watts using this site?
Yes, RapidTables provides a separate dBm to watts conversion calculator linked from the same conversion section, using the inverse logarithmic formula.
What does 1 watt equal in dBm?
1 watt is equal to 30 dBm, as shown in the conversion table and formula on the page.
Is there a limit to the watt value I can enter?
The calculator accepts numerical watt inputs; extremely large or small values will produce corresponding dBm results per the logarithmic scale, with 0 watts noted as not defined in the table.
Does the site show the formula used for the conversion?
Yes, the page displays the logarithmic formula P(dBm) = 10 log10(1000 × P(W) / 1W) plus a conversion table for reference.
